Mali signal mo. Your intent is correct but your execution caused you to do the exact opposite of what you are telling others. You should have stayed on your lane and made the turn right after the incoming car has passed. Di na kailangan tumabi pa sa kanan. You may think that this is inconvenient to the cars behind you, and rightly so if you made the signal late, but it is common road courtesy to let others do what they have to do insofar as they signal their intent and go about it quickly.

A cardinal rule of driving is to clearly make your intent known to other road users. Even if you know that others may foil your intent or not extend you the courtesy.
